William Walter Vickers
Services for William Walter Vickers, 76, of Cairo, are 3 p.m. today at Midway Baptist Church in Cairo. Officiating ministers are Rev. Jimmy Smith, Rev. DeWayne Atkinson and Rev. Tim VanLandingham. Interment is in Greenwood Cemetery. Active pallbearers are Collie Prince, Chase Prince, Carmon Vickers, Jamie Vickers, Randall Mirick and Jeffrey Sellars. Honorary pallbearers are Ronnie Herring, Ralph Burgess, Hayne Henderson, Joe Rome, Randy Vick, Doyle Stewart, Wayne Maxwell and Tommy Gaston. Mr. Vickers was born Dec. 4, 1931, in Cairo, to the late Harmon and Mattie Collins Vickers. He was retired from Thomasville Sales, where he worked for 30 years. He then continued to do mechanic work at home after his retirement. Mr. Vickers attended the Baptist church. He died Sunday, May 11, 2008, at Grady General Hospital. Survivors include wife, Betty Sellars Vickers (married Jan. 31, 1953); sons and daughters-in-law, James Ladon and Sandra Vickers of Spruce Pines, N.C., William Lamar and Lee Vickers of Cairo; daughters and sons-in-law, Beth and Ronald Ouzts of Cairo, Renee Prince of Cairo; brother, Clyde Vickers of Newnan; sisters, Ernestine Cooksey of Opelika, Ala., Wylene Frazier of Crystal River, Fla.; grandchildren, Melissa Mirick of Cairo, LaDonna Coffee of Valdosta, Collie Prince of Cairo, Jamie Vickers of Spruce Pines, Chase Prince of Cairo, Cameron Vickers of Cairo, Brooke Vickers of Cairo, and Ragan Olivia Prince of Cairo; step-grandson, Daniel Hodge of Spruce Pines; great-grandchildren, Joseph Ortiz of Hattisburg, Miss., Tyler Mirick of Cairo, Devon Coffee of Valdosta, Paige Coffee of Valdosta, Parker Madison Mirick of Cairo; and, step-great-grandchild, Drake Hodge of Spruce Pines. He was preceded in death by his parents, granddaughter, Rhonda Elizabeth Ouzts Ortiz, brothers, Jessie Vickers, Willard Vickers and Wendell Vickers.
